application-variables

    -1

    1答えて

    クラスをインスタンス化してアプリケーション変数に保存して使用し、各要求でインスタンス化する必要はありませんか? 例:DbContextをインスタンス化し、必要に応じてアプリケーション変数から直接使用します。 これは実際のパフォーマンスの向上を意味しますか?グローバルASAで : protected void Application_Start() { Applica

    2

    2答えて

    私はかなりのデータを抽出する必要があるデータベースを持っています。 これは必要なときにデータを取得します。つまり、データベースのやりとりを処理するクラスを作成しました。アクティビティでデータが必要な場合はいつでも、そのクラスのデータを呼び出します。そのため、アクティビティには最小限の量のデータのみがメモリに格納されます(つまり、使用しているデータ)。しかし、私がアクティビティを変更するたびに、新し

    5

    2答えて

    これは、特にASP.NETで長時間働いた後には、愚かな/恥ずかしい質問になる可能性があります:)しかし、私は確信が必要です。 セッション(つまりASP.NETセッション)をアプリケーション(アプリケーションインスタンス/アプリケーションドメイン/アプリケーション変数)よりも長くすることはできますか? つまり、Application.EndがGlobal.asaxで呼び出された場合、アクティブセッシ